NM to nmol/m³ Conversion Formula:
One Nanomolar is equal to 1000 Nanomole per Cubic Meter.
Formula: 1 nM = 1000 nmol/m³
By using this conversion factor, you can easily convert any molar-concentration from nanomolar to nanomole per cubic meter with precision.
Convert 6 Nanomolar to Nanomole per Cubic Meter
To convert 6 nanomolar to nanomole per cubic meter, multiply the value by 1000 since:
1 nanomolar = 1000 nanomole per cubic meter
So:
6 × 1000 = 6000
Result: 6 nanomolar = 6000 nanomole per cubic meter
